Aiwa AWS10BTB

Aiwa Portable Bluetooth Waterproof RGB Speaker

Model: AWS10BTB

Brand: Aiwa

1. Product Overview

The Aiwa AWS10BTB is a versatile portable Bluetooth speaker designed for robust audio performance and outdoor use. It features Bluetooth connectivity for wireless audio streaming, True Wireless Stereo (TWS) technology for pairing two speakers for an immersive stereo experience, and IPX5 water resistance, making it suitable for various environments, including poolside or outdoor adventures.

Equipped with a powerful 30W output, a long-lasting 1800mAh rechargeable battery providing up to 10 hours of playback at 50% volume, and convenient USB-C charging. Additional features include USB input for direct music playback, an integrated FM radio tuner, and dynamic RGB lighting to enhance your listening experience. The speaker also supports hands-free calling.

2. Safety Information

Please read all safety warnings and instructions carefully before using this product to ensure safe operation and prevent damage.

  • Do not expose the speaker to extreme temperatures or direct sunlight for prolonged periods.
  • While the speaker is IPX5 water-resistant, do not submerge it in water. IPX5 protects against low-pressure water jets from any direction.
  • Do not disassemble, repair, or modify the speaker. This will void the warranty and may cause electric shock or fire.
  • Use only the provided charging cable or a certified USB-C cable for charging.
  • Keep the speaker away from medical devices, as its magnetic components may interfere with pacemakers or other medical equipment.
  • Dispose of the battery and speaker responsibly according to local regulations. Do not dispose of batteries in fire.

3. Setup

3.1 Charging the Speaker

Before first use, fully charge the speaker. A full charge takes approximately 2.5 hours.

  1. Locate the USB-C charging port on the rear of the speaker (refer to Figure 1.2).
  2. Connect the provided USB-C cable to the speaker's charging port.
  3. Connect the other end of the USB-C cable to a compatible USB power adapter (not included) or a computer's USB port.
  4. The LED indicator will show charging status (e.g., red for charging, off or green for fully charged, depending on model specifics).

3.2 Powering On/Off

To power on the speaker, press and hold the Power button () located on the top panel until you hear an audible prompt or see the LED indicators light up.

To power off the speaker, press and hold the Power button () again until the speaker powers down.

4. Operation

4.1 Bluetooth Pairing

The speaker will automatically enter Bluetooth pairing mode when powered on for the first time or if no device is connected.

  1. Ensure the speaker is powered on and in Bluetooth pairing mode (LED indicator will flash blue).
  2. On your smartphone or tablet, enable Bluetooth and search for available devices.
  3. Select "Aiwa AWS10BTB" from the list of devices.
  4. Once connected, the LED indicator will turn solid blue, and you will hear a confirmation sound.
  5. The speaker will automatically reconnect to the last paired device when in range.

4.2 True Wireless Stereo (TWS) Pairing

TWS allows you to pair two Aiwa AWS10BTB speakers together for a true stereo sound experience.

Two Aiwa AWS10BTB speakers, one black and one blue, illustrating TWS pairing

Figure 4.1: Two Aiwa AWS10BTB speakers demonstrating the True Wireless Stereo (TWS) capability.

  1. Ensure both Aiwa AWS10BTB speakers are powered on and not connected to any Bluetooth device.
  2. On one of the speakers (this will be the primary speaker), press and hold the TWS button (often indicated by two interlocking circles or a similar icon) for a few seconds.
  3. The speakers will search for each other and automatically pair. You will hear a confirmation sound when TWS pairing is successful.
  4. Once paired, the primary speaker's LED will flash blue, indicating it's ready to connect to your device. The secondary speaker's LED will remain solid blue.
  5. Now, connect your smartphone or tablet to the primary speaker via Bluetooth as described in Section 4.1.

Note: TWS pairing only works between two identical Aiwa AWS10BTB speakers.

4.3 USB Playback

The speaker supports music playback directly from a USB flash drive.

  1. Insert a USB flash drive containing MP3 audio files into the USB port on the rear of the speaker (refer to Figure 1.2).
  2. The speaker will automatically switch to USB mode and begin playing music.
  3. Use the playback controls on the speaker to manage your music.

4.4 Auxiliary Input (AUX)

Connect external audio devices using the 3.5mm AUX input.

  1. Connect a 3.5mm audio cable (not included) from your audio device's headphone jack to the AUX port on the rear of the speaker (refer to Figure 1.2).
  2. The speaker will automatically switch to AUX mode.
  3. Control playback and volume from your connected audio device.

4.5 FM Radio Tuner

The speaker includes an integrated FM radio tuner.

  1. Press the Mode button (often labeled 'M') to switch to FM Radio mode.
  2. Press the Play/Pause button (▶‖) to auto-scan and save available radio stations.
  3. Use the Previous (-) and Next (+) buttons to navigate between saved stations.

4.6 Controlling Playback and Volume

The top panel of the speaker features touch controls for media playback and volume adjustment.

  • Play/Pause (▶‖): Press to play or pause audio.
  • Volume Up (+): Short press to increase volume. Long press for next track.
  • Volume Down (-): Short press to decrease volume. Long press for previous track.
  • Mode (M): Press to switch between Bluetooth, USB, AUX, and FM Radio modes.

4.7 RGB Lighting Control

The speaker features dynamic RGB lighting on its sides.

Aiwa AWS10BTB speaker side view with green RGB lighting

Figure 4.2: Side view of the Aiwa AWS10BTB speaker showcasing its vibrant RGB lighting feature.

Press the Light button (often indicated by a lightbulb icon) to cycle through different lighting modes or to turn the lights off.

4.8 Hands-Free Calling

When connected to a smartphone via Bluetooth, the speaker can be used for hands-free calls.

  • Answer Call: Press the Play/Pause button (▶‖) once to answer an incoming call.
  • End Call: Press the Play/Pause button (▶‖) once during a call to end it.
  • Reject Call: Press and hold the Play/Pause button (▶‖) to reject an incoming call.

5. Maintenance

5.1 Cleaning

  • Always power off the speaker before cleaning.
  • Use a soft, damp cloth to wipe the exterior of the speaker.
  • Do not use harsh chemicals, cleaning solvents, or strong detergents.
  • Ensure all ports are dry before charging or connecting other devices.

5.2 Storage

  • Store the speaker in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ures.
  • If storing for an extended period, charge the battery to approximately 50% every few months to prolong battery life.

6. Troubleshooting

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Speaker does not turn on.Low battery.Charge the speaker fully.
No Bluetooth connection.Speaker not in pairing mode; device Bluetooth off; too far from speaker.Ensure speaker is in pairing mode. Turn device Bluetooth on/off. Move device closer to speaker. Forget device on phone and re-pair.
No sound.Volume too low; incorrect mode selected; audio source issue.Increase speaker and device volume. Press Mode button to select correct input. Check audio source.
TWS pairing fails.Speakers too far apart; one speaker already connected to a device.Ensure speakers are close to each other. Disconnect any Bluetooth devices from both speakers before TWS pairing.
Poor FM radio reception.Weak signal; environmental interference.Relocate the speaker to an area with better reception.

7. Specifications

Model NameAWS10BTB
BrandAiwa
Connectivity TechnologyBluetooth, Auxiliary
Wireless CommunicationBluetooth
Speaker TypeWoofer
Max Speaker Output Power30 Watts
Frequency Response80 Hz - 16 kHz
Impedance4 Ohm
Power SourceBattery
Battery Capacity1800 mAh
Average Battery LifeUp to 10 Hours (at 50% volume)
Charging TimeApprox. 2.5 Hours
Waterproof RatingIPX5
MaterialPlastic
ColorBlack
Product Dimensions (D x W x H)14 x 36 x 18 cm
Control MethodTouch
Special FeaturesStereo Pairing (TWS), Lightweight, LED Light (RGB), Portable, Hands-Free Calling, FM Radio
